The postcode SK10 5PY is located in Cheshire East It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. SK10 5PY is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

SK10 5PY is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of SK10 5PY as Constrained city dwellers > Ageing city dwellers > Retired communal city dwellers.

The closest road name to SK10 5PY is Chapel Street which is centered 32 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Cotton Tree and is 76 m away. The closest railway station is Prestbury Rail Station, 3.57 km away.

The closest primary school to SK10 5PY (for ages 11 and under) is Bollington St John's CofE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on March 14,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Tytherington School. The last OFSTED inspection on November 22, 2016 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of SK10 5PY is The Church House Inn and is 0 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on June 23, 2021. The nearest takeaway food is available from Chopsticks and is 120 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on August 19,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 90.8 Mbps and an average upload speed of 13.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.8 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for SK10 5PY is covered by the Cheshire police force association and Central and Eastern Chesh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
